Hi. I have a dilemma. I\'m in a newer cookie cutter neighborhood. Our house is a few years old, but our neighbors is only 2. Before her house was finished, we installed sod in our yard. Never had an issue with water runoff due to erosion fence in neighbor\'s lot. Fast forward to neighbor\'s house being finished and moved in, and the erosion barrier removed, we now get water runoff. And not just water, but her red clay erosion comes into our yard as well and creates standing water. We had a french drain installed by the city free of charge, but it still isn\'t enough. She\'s older and uses TruGreen and they have not been able to establish a lawn in her back yard. From research it seams once she has an established lawn, the runoff will be extremely less. I purchased sod because I was having the same problem establishing a lawn and this standing water is ruining it. Should I just live with it and use the area around the standing water to landscape a rain garden(currently lacking any landscaping and it desperately needs it anyways)? or is this a bigger issue than I am thinking it is?
